MySQL分库分表策略与实战指南
发布时间:2025-09-13 08:34:00 所属栏目:MySql教程 来源:DaWei
导读: MySQL分库分表是应对大数据量和高并发场景的重要手段。通过将数据分散到多个数据库或表中,可以有效提升系统的性能和可扩展性。 分库分表的核心在于合理选择分片策略。常见的策略包
MySQL分库分表是应对大数据量和高并发场景的重要手段。通过将数据分散到多个数据库或表中,可以有效提升系统的性能和可扩展性。 分库分表的核心在于合理选择分片策略。常见的策略包括按ID取模、按时间范围划分、按业务逻辑分片等。不同的业务场景需要匹配不同的分片方式,以确保数据分布均匀且查询效率高。 AI生成的分析图,仅供参考 在实际操作中,需要考虑数据一致性、事务管理以及查询路由等问题。使用中间件如ShardingSphere或MyCat可以简化分库分表的管理,提高开发效率。 除了技术实现,还需要关注运维和监控。定期分析数据分布情况,及时调整分片规则,避免热点问题。同时,备份和恢复策略也需要针对分库分表架构进行优化。 实践过程中,建议从小规模开始,逐步验证方案的有效性。避免一开始就进行大规模改造,降低风险并积累经验。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|
推荐文章
站长推荐